About this calculator
Failed parts under manufacturer warranty should be returned for credit, but core returns and warranty claims get missed constantly in a busy shop — parts sit in a bin, paperwork deadlines pass, and credits that should hit your parts account never show up, quietly inflating your parts cost of goods. This calculator compares the dollar value of parts eligible for warranty return against what's actually been recovered to compute a recovery rate and the monthly dollar leak, which is worth tracking the same way you'd track any other receivable, since unclaimed warranty credit is functionally free money a vendor owes you.
Worked example
Using the values the calculator loads with:
Inputs
- Monthly value of warranty-eligible returns: 2400 $
- Monthly credits actually received: 1450 $
- Average days to process a return: 12
Results
- Warranty return recovery rate: 60.4%
- Monthly unrecovered credit: $950
- Annualized unrecovered credit: $11,400

FAQ
What recovery rate should a well-run parts department hit?
85%+ is a reasonable target for a shop with a dedicated warranty return process — a labeled bin system, a return deadline tracker, and a person accountable for submitting claims weekly rather than whenever there's spare time at the counter.
Why do warranty returns get missed so often?
Most vendors have a return window (often 30-90 days) and specific paperwork or failure-analysis requirements. Without a system, parts sit in a core bin past the deadline, or the paperwork gets lost between the tech who diagnosed the failure and whoever handles vendor returns.
Is it worth assigning one person to own this process?
Yes, even part-time. If unrecovered credit runs $1,000+/month, that's $12,000+/year of pure margin recovery for what's usually a few hours a week of organized tracking — a strong return on the labor invested.
Does this apply to labor warranty claims too?
Yes, in shops that do warranty repair work for manufacturers or extended service contract providers — track submitted labor claims against paid claims the same way, since those also have submission deadlines and documentation requirements that get missed under time pressure.
